Research the Market

Hair Salon Market Research

The first step in starting a hair salon business plan is to conduct market research. This involves analyzing the local demand for hair salon services, identifying target customers, and researching current industry trends. Consider factors such as population demographics, income levels, and the availability of competing hair salon businesses. This information will help you determine the viability of your business plan and create a strategy for attracting and retaining clients.

Create a Business Plan

Business Plan Document

Once you have researched the market, the next step is to create a business plan. A business plan is a document that outlines the goals, strategies, and financial projections for your hair salon business. It should include details such as your target market, services offered, marketing and advertising plans, and projected revenue and expenses. Your business plan will be a roadmap for your hair salon business, and it should be regularly updated as your business grows and evolves.

Choose a Location

Hair Salon Location

The location of your hair salon business can have a significant impact on its success. Choose a location that is easily accessible, visible, and convenient for your target market. Consider factors such as foot traffic, parking availability, and proximity to public transportation. You may also want to consider the size and layout of the space, as well as the cost of rent or lease.

Obtain Licenses and Permits

Business Licenses And Permits

Before you can open your hair salon business, you will need to obtain the necessary licenses and permits. This includes a business license, a salon permit, and any other permits required by your local government or state. It is important to research the requirements specific to your location to ensure that your hair salon business is operating legally and compliantly.

Choose Your Services

Hair Salon Services

The services you offer will be a key factor in attracting and retaining clients. Consider your target market and research the services that are in high demand in your area. Your services may include haircuts, coloring, styling, extensions, treatments, and more. It is important to offer a diverse range of services that cater to the needs and preferences of your clients.

Assemble Your Team

Hair Salon Team

Your team is the backbone of your hair salon business. Hire experienced and skilled stylists who are passionate about their work and committed to providing exceptional customer service. You may also need to hire receptionists, assistants, and other staff members to help with the daily operations of your salon. Provide your team with regular training and support to ensure that they are up-to-date with the latest trends and techniques in the beauty industry.

Develop a Marketing Strategy

Hair Salon Marketing Strategy

Marketing is essential for promoting your hair salon business and attracting new clients. Develop a marketing strategy that includes a mix of online and offline tactics. This may include social media marketing, email marketing, print advertising, and referral programs. Consider offering special promotions and discounts to attract new clients and reward loyal customers.

Monitor Your Finances

Financial Management

Monitoring your finances is crucial to ensuring the long-term success of your hair salon business. Keep track of your expenses, revenue, and profits, and regularly review your financial reports. Consider hiring an accountant or financial advisor to help you manage your finances and make informed business decisions.
